Processor 451 Access Panel (Exposed)
A hinged engineering access panel recessed into the core housing for Processor 451, swung open to reveal a compact knot of conduits, bussing and modular processor stacks. The metal lip bears tool marks and faint scorch staining; loose fastenings and displaced shielding expose circuit traces and connector bays. Geordi leans over the opening to jury‑rig a bypass while Wesley and engineers peer into the cramped cavity, the panel serving as the literal incision through which evidence of deliberate tampering becomes visible.

Purpose
Provide direct maintenance and diagnostic access to Processor 451's internal wiring, modular processor elements, and connector bays to enable repairs, manual bypasses, and forensic inspection.
Significance
Functions as the physical locus of discovery: the exposed interior of Processor 451 reveals a deliberate lesion and tampering, driving Geordi's emergency repairs and provoking Wesley's private recognition and guilt; the panel thereby converts technical evidence into pivotal emotional and plot consequences.
